Of specialty fitness stores, Alpha Fitness Equipment apparently received the worst of Hurricane Katrina, as we reported Sept. 2, 2005 (“Fitness and sporting goods stores/personnel hit by Katrina and aftermath,” click here to read story).
Since our report in SNEWS®, owner Larry Thonn told us his impressions and dilemma in a touching report (Sept. 8, 2005, “Alpha Fitness Equipment loses business, warehouse, inventory, home in Katrina,” click here to read). That essay solicited a flood of responses, he said, including job offers for displaced staff; Thonn offers big thanks to all.
Now he has shared a post-Katrina picture of his store in Chalmette, below, and it makes us cringe. For comparison, we have printed a picture from his website below it of his storefront before the storm.Â
